​Ex-Blues striker Cascarino: Mbappe should replace Costa at Chelsea

Former Chelsea striker Tony Cascarino thinks that the Blues should aim for Monaco wonder kid Kylian Mbappe as a replacement four outbound Diego Costa.

The Blues are currently looking to sign their former striker Romelu Lukaku for £80m from Everton, but Cascarino thinks that a deal for Mbappe would benefit the club more in the long term.

"I'd go straight in for Kylian Mbappe at Monaco," Cascarino told FourFourTwo. "You might end up spending £50m more, but you have potentially the best player in world football.

"Yes, it would cost in excess of £100m, but Chelsea are one of the few clubs who could do that.

"The only thing I'd wonder about is that he's a teenager, but he's the most dangerous striker there is."
